Post by DDT Mon 19 Dec 2011, 5:11 pm

Chyna being the first woman to enter the Royal Rumbel, the first thing she did was eliminate Mark Henry, only for Stone Cold to Close line her straight out, and JR screaming 'Stone Cold doesnt give a damn if your a man or a woman'

Kane eliminating 11 men in the 2001 Royal Rumble, the funniest part being near the start of the rumble, Kane has just cleared out like 5 guys single handedly, and he's waiting for the next guy, then out comes the Honky Tonk Man dressed like Elvis with his guitar, and he asks Kane to wait abit whilst he plays his song. Kane stands and watches for about 20 seconds, then grabs the guitar off him, and smashes it over his head. One of the funniest things I've ever seen.

The Rocks concert in Sacramento, probably the best wrestling promo I've ever seen. As a heel he realy knew how to wind a crowd up.

Goldberg being released last from his cell in the 2003 Elimination Chamber and eliminating 4 men within about 5 minutes, I've never seen a guy cause so much carnage in so little time. HHH the Champion had been released, but he was to scared to come out, and Ric Flair was outside holding HHHs cell door shut. HHH was goading Goldberg, thinking he couldn't get to him, next thing Goldberg smashes through the glass. HHH still managed to win after Flair slid him a sledgehammer, to hit Goldberg as he went for the sphere.

Randy Orton becoming the youngest ever world champion beating Chris Benoit at Summerslam 2004, then the following night on raw he defends it against Benoit thanks to some outside interference from his Evolution team mates. There celebrating at the end, Orton is on top of Batistas shoulders, HHH is looking at Orton with his thumbs up. Then HHH turns his thumbs down, and Orton is stunned, they then beat the hell out of Orton, with HHH claiming the world title is rightfully his.
